First, Garcia is a rugged guy who can be smart and can fight rough. He's determined, tough to hurt, and keeps coming at you. He's beaten quality opposition in Kendall Holt (and oh yeah, Morales). He admits he's always learning which means he's gonna be improved on this fight and will fight smart and will find a way to weather and beat Khan's speed and athleticism.
Second, Khan's best victories have been agst limited opponents: guys who can punch but can't box (Maidana), small guys (Barrera), guys who can box but can't punch (Malignaggi), old guys (Barrera, Judah), or guys with no heart (Judah). Once we put in front of him someone who is smart, can box and adjust (Peterson), someone who can pressure him and make him fight dumb (Maidana, Peterson) then Khan's dumbness, pride (glove claps), and willingness to run/fight toe-to-toe will get the better of him, and all that height, reach, power, speed, and athleticism gets nullified by wasted running, shoe shining, putting his chin out there to get hit, and going to toe-to-toe.
I think Danny Garcia will bring this out of him, and I think Peterson showed that Khan is not yet elite. Like Ortiz, Khan has all the physical abilities and then some to be elite, but as Cotto has shown, a huge part of that process is mental, and some people have it, and some people don't.
